How often or when do you know to change the trans pan gasket? The guy at sears who did my trans fluid exchange said I needed a new one and showed me that supposedly some fluid was coming out! I have barely 62000 miles and just got a coolant flush, the trans fluid exchange, tire rotation, new tie rods and now this. ALL HELP IS APPRECIATED THANK YOU!

by the way 03 ranger 2wd 3.0
 
anytime you take the pan off you have to shange the gasket , and most of the time they have cork gaskets from the factory , which suck , so it would not surprise me if it leaked , rubber gaskets are 100x better
 
While you have it off go ahead and replace the filter, a fluid exchange does nothing for your filter (like changing your oil and not the filter)...
